  6. I'd like to go with Stroman to Baltimore. The dream of getting Westburg is probably dead now that he's in the majors, but there's other nice options. If they're looking for the best prospect they can get regardless of proximity to the majors that is probably Samuel Basallo who is putting up a .294/.365/.486 line in A ball as an 18 year old. He's 1B/C right now, but probably more likely 1B in the future. If you're looking a bit closer to the majors then Heston Kjersted is probably the guy. He's a former 1st round pick putting up a .291/.386/.558 line in AAA, and before that a .310/.383/.576 line in AA.
